The DPRK will send Russia hundreds of thousands of ammunition, rockets and RSZV: whether this will change the course of war in Ukraine

In the exchange of Moscow, it will give important technologies for missiles, aircraft and radar collections, Daily NK sources said. North Korea prepares a large package of weapons for Russia: by the end of March, the Russian military will receive hundreds of thousands of artillery shells of 152 and 122 mm. The source in the Daily NK source in the DPRK Armed Forces told this.

In addition, hundreds of small range ballistic missiles, including tactical controlled missiles (KN-23) and excessive reactive volley fire systems (K-24), will be included in the military aid package. "The scale of military assistance reflects the strengthening of strategic partnership between North Korea and Russia. The Armed Forces of the Russian Federation face a shortage of weapons, and the supply of weapons from North Korea can significantly affect the war," the newspaper says.

In addition to February 4, North Korea has sent a delegation to Russia for negotiating defense technologies. The Russian Federation in exchange will provide the most important technologies for accurate missiles, the assembly of aircraft and radar systems in February and March, says the interlocutor. "If Russia fulfills our request from February 2024 for the Improvement of Air Force technology, we plan to complete the assembly line of aircraft by the end of the year," the DPRK said.

The North Korean delegation will work with Russian engineers to obtain advanced technologies for the modernization of the MiG-29 and Su-25 fighter jets, as well as opportunities for the assembly of aircraft and radars. "The transfer of technology will help Pyongyang improve the air defense systems and about, strengthen intelligence and offensive opportunities. As a result, it will change the military balance on the Korean Peninsula," analysts say.

The Senior Researcher at the Korean Institute of National Association (KINU) Hong Ming believes that the possibility of deploying additional troops signals the deeper changes in relations between the DPRK and Russia. "If the DPRK expands the list of technologies to tactical weapons, super -large missile units and artillery, the relations of the two countries will turn into a military union," the expert emphasized.
